We need a good CMS that supports data clustering (managing and storing data on different servers). By ‘good’ , I mean : reliable , minimum bugs , the faster the better. (Oh , and it should make coffee 🙂 )

    Yes … kitchen sink + community + support: Plone. Development heading very much in the right direction.

    Plone is in some ways a different creature from many other systems. Depending on the environment, ultra-high performance may require some attention but in the community there’s great expertise to steer any attention that may be required.

    http://plone.org/support | Chat Room is a great venue for diverse and honest advice on this subject. We regularly steer people away from Plone — when some other system will better suit their needs.
